Changing this forces a new resource to be created. Taking this course will help you learn all aspects of Terraform v11 with real-world scenarios and demos. 0. Upload SSL certificate to Azure Vault as a secret az keyvault secret set --name "certificate" --vault-name "vault_name" --file "certificate.pfx" --encoding base64 Read the secret using Terraform … description - (Optional) A description for this Connection. 0. There is support for adding a custom domain name, however there isn’t support for adding your SSL certificate. Status=400 Code="BadRequest" Message="At least one certificate is not valid (Certificate does not contain a private key.)." Policy Signing Certificate: a file specifying a set of trusted signing keys in the form of a *.pem file. »Azure Service Management Provider The Azure Service Management provider is used to interact with the many resources supported by Azure. However to login into Azure with Terraform you will need to create a Service Principal account. There is currently no workaround except for ARM templates or hacky powershell that I am aware of. I am looking to copy a single certificate from Test1-KV to New-KV with teh following code, but I am receiving the following error: azurerm_key_vault_certificate.new-cert: Creating... Error: keyvault. ... Azure Terraform Network security group getting deleted. An Azure service principal is an identity created for use with applications, hosted services, and automated tools to access Azure resources. ... Browse other questions tagged azure terraform azure-keyvault terraform-provider-azure … Changing this forces a new resource to be created. Attaching SSL certificate to Azure application gateway in Terraform. Terraform's template-based configuration files enable you to define, provision, and configure Azure resources in a repeatable and predictable manner. The provider needs to be configured with a publish settings file and optionally a subscription ID before it can be used.. Use the navigation to the left to read about the available resources. For the example, we are going to create an Azure App Service using Terraform. Configure Application Gateway with API Management using Azure Portal. NOTE: This is also apparently not supported in azure-cli: Azure/azure-cli#12391 resource_group_name - (Required) Specifies the name of the resource group in which to create the Spring Cloud Application. Ask Question Asked 2 years, 10 months ago. Prerequisites. We are going to use a technique in Terraform that will allow you to use the Azure CLI to add the SSL certificate… » Timeouts »Argument Reference The following arguments are supported: name - (Required) Specifies the name of the Spring Cloud Application. Configure your environment certificate_asset_name - (Required) The name of the certificate asset. This article shows example Terraform code for creating an Attestation provider on Azure. When authenticating using the Azure CLI or a Service Principal (either with a Client Certificate or a Client Secret): terraform { backend "azurerm" { resource_group_name = "StorageAccount-ResourceGroup" storage_account_name = "abcd1234" container_name = "tfstate" key = "prod.terraform.tfstate" } } Automating infrastructure has several benefits: Lowers the potential for human errors while deploying and managing infrastructure. » Attributes Reference The following attributes are exported: id - The Automation Connection ID. Azure private endpoints and Terraform. 2. subscription_name - (Required) The name of subscription. Learning Terraform on Microsoft Azure (Udemy) This is a well-organized course that will take you from the initial setup of Terraform to deploying a multi-location web service. subscription_id - (Required) The id of subscription. Azure subscription: If you don't have an Azure subscription, create a free account before you begin. Create the Spring Cloud Application t support for adding your SSL certificate the of... The certificate asset to Azure Application gateway in Terraform key. ). your environment certificate_asset_name (... Argument Reference the following Attributes are exported: id - the Automation Connection id environment certificate_asset_name - Optional... You begin to create an Azure Service principal is an identity created use! … Attaching SSL certificate to Azure Application gateway with API Management using Azure Portal tools to access resources... A custom domain name, however there isn ’ t support for adding a custom domain name however! ) a description for this Connection status=400 Code= '' BadRequest '' Message= '' At least one certificate not... Certificate to Azure Application gateway in Terraform this forces a new resource to be.... A free account before you begin ). to create the Spring Cloud Application a description for this.... '' At least one certificate is not valid ( certificate does not contain a private ). A custom domain name, however there isn ’ t support for adding a domain. Arguments are supported: name - ( Required ) the name of the certificate asset identity for. Account before you begin and managing infrastructure Azure resources: If you do n't an! There is support for adding your SSL certificate of subscription certificate is not valid ( certificate does contain... Custom domain name, however there isn ’ t support for adding your SSL certificate to Azure gateway... ) Specifies the name of subscription aspects of Terraform v11 with real-world scenarios and demos t support adding... Potential for human errors while deploying and managing infrastructure '' At least one certificate is not valid certificate. And demos before you begin am aware of your environment certificate_asset_name - ( Required Specifies. I am aware of for the example, we are going to create the Spring Cloud.! Create an Azure Service principal is an identity created for use with applications, hosted services and... Potential for human errors while deploying and managing infrastructure is an identity created for use with,! N'T have an Azure App Service using Terraform course will help you learn all of... You to define, provision, and configure Azure resources in a repeatable and predictable manner use! Do n't have an Azure subscription, create a free account before you begin:! New resource to be created automated tools to access Azure resources scenarios demos... Certificate: a file specifying a set of trusted Signing keys in the form of *. Resources in a repeatable and predictable manner Terraform 's template-based configuration files enable you to define, provision terraform azure certificate!: If you do n't have an Azure App Service using Terraform there isn ’ support!, however there isn ’ t support for adding a custom domain name, however there isn ’ support... Domain name, however there isn ’ terraform azure certificate support for adding your certificate! We are going to create an Azure subscription, create a terraform azure certificate account before you begin using... With API Management using Azure Portal the potential for human errors while deploying managing. This forces a new resource to be created resources in a repeatable and manner. Subscription_Name - ( Optional ) a description for this Connection years, months... ). certificate to Azure Application gateway with API Management using Azure Portal certificate: file... The potential for human errors while deploying and managing infrastructure in the form of a.pem. Be created this course will help you learn all aspects of Terraform v11 with real-world scenarios and demos Attestation. Account before you begin templates or hacky powershell that I am aware of description for this Connection to,! And demos specifying a set of trusted Signing keys in the form a! To Azure Application gateway with API Management using Azure Portal configure Application gateway in Terraform a for. And automated tools to access Azure resources: name - ( Required ) Specifies the name the! Example Terraform code for creating an Attestation provider on Azure Question Asked 2 years, 10 months.! ( certificate does not contain a private key. ). certificate to Application... Gateway in Terraform account before you begin using Azure Portal forces a new resource to be.. In a repeatable and predictable manner file specifying a set of trusted Signing keys in form. Management using Azure Portal: name - ( Required ) Specifies the name the... Help you learn all aspects of Terraform v11 with real-world scenarios and demos Code=. Question Asked 2 years, 10 months ago a free account before you begin configuration enable! Isn ’ t support for adding a custom domain name, however there isn t... Your SSL certificate provider on Azure this course will help you learn all aspects of Terraform with. Environment certificate_asset_name - ( Required ) the name of the certificate asset Azure subscription, create a account. Name, however there isn ’ t support for adding a custom domain name, there., 10 months ago the certificate asset aware of create an Azure App Service using Terraform Portal! Free account before you begin If you do n't have an Azure subscription, a... Terraform v11 with real-world scenarios and demos example, we are going to create an Azure App Service using.. We are going to create an Azure subscription, create a free account you... Following Attributes are exported: id - the Automation Connection id file specifying a set trusted... Of subscription a file specifying a set of trusted Signing keys in the form of a.pem. Following arguments are supported: name - ( Required ) the name of subscription ) description... Other questions tagged Azure Terraform azure-keyvault terraform-provider-azure … Attaching SSL certificate to Azure Application gateway API! A free account before you begin will help you learn all aspects of v11..., and configure Azure resources in a repeatable and predictable manner template-based configuration files enable you define. Lowers the potential for human errors while deploying and managing infrastructure is support for adding SSL! Created for use with applications, hosted services, and configure Azure resources in repeatable... Group in which to create an Azure App Service using Terraform exported: id - the Automation Connection.... Support for adding your terraform azure certificate certificate to Azure Application gateway with API Management using Portal! Of trusted Signing keys in the form of a *.pem file the! Or hacky powershell that I am aware of exported: id - the Automation Connection id identity created for with!, and automated tools to access Azure resources in a repeatable and predictable manner environment certificate_asset_name (. Several benefits: Lowers the potential for human errors while deploying and managing infrastructure to!... Browse other questions tagged Azure Terraform azure-keyvault terraform-provider-azure … Attaching SSL certificate to Application! Management using Azure Portal set of trusted Signing keys in the form of a *.pem file ask Asked. Attributes Reference the following Attributes are exported: id - the Automation Connection id configure Azure resources in a and... At terraform azure certificate one certificate is not valid ( certificate does not contain a private key. ). following... '' Message= '' At least one certificate is not valid ( certificate does not contain a key.. Help you learn all aspects of Terraform v11 with real-world scenarios and demos tools... This forces a new resource to be created Spring Cloud Application not contain private. '' BadRequest '' Message= '' At least one certificate is not valid ( certificate does not contain a key.... Going to create the Spring Cloud Application terraform-provider-azure … Attaching SSL certificate Spring Cloud.... Message= '' At least one certificate is not valid ( certificate does not contain a private )! Attributes are exported: id - the Automation Connection id following arguments are supported: -! Terraform-Provider-Azure … Attaching SSL certificate to Azure Application gateway with API Management using Portal. Following arguments are supported: name - ( Required ) the name of the resource group in which to an! Certificate: a file specifying a set of trusted Signing keys in the form of a *.pem file learn... '' BadRequest '' Message= '' At least one certificate is not valid ( certificate not... To access Azure resources in a repeatable and predictable manner certificate to Azure Application gateway in.... A private key. ). this forces a new terraform azure certificate to be created Required ) Specifies name... ) a description for this Connection isn ’ t support for adding a custom domain name however. Name - ( Required ) the name of the certificate asset currently no except. Isn ’ t support for adding your SSL certificate to Azure Application gateway in Terraform the example, we going... Required ) Specifies the name of subscription this Connection the form of a.pem. V11 with real-world scenarios and demos free account before terraform azure certificate begin potential for human errors while deploying and managing.... Resources in a repeatable and predictable manner to define, provision, and configure Azure resources we are to! For this Connection the name of the resource group in which to create an subscription! Id of subscription Question Asked 2 years, 10 months ago Lowers the potential human! Attestation provider on Azure define, provision, and automated tools to access Azure resources are exported: id the! Custom domain name, however there isn ’ t support for adding your SSL certificate Azure... Name - ( Optional ) a description for this Connection If you do n't have an Azure principal., create a free account before you begin free account before you begin, create free! Of the certificate asset App Service using Terraform a *.pem file create an subscription!

Taken All Series, Why Birla Corporation Share Price Fall, Fod Green Day Ukulele Chords, Richarlison Fifa 21, Dybbuk Movie List, Operating Liabilities Formula, Robert Lewandowski Fifa 20, Mark Elliott Lawyer, 101 Manning Drive Chapel Hill, Nc, Lucifer Season 5 Ep 6 Recap, Surf Casting Rigs, Surf Casting Rigs,